Xingyi Song is a scholar working on Artificial Intelligence, Sociology and Political Science and Information Systems. According to data from OpenAlex, Xingyi Song has authored 32 papers receiving a total of 448 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Artificial Intelligence, 9 papers in Sociology and Political Science and 5 papers in Information Systems. Recurrent topics in Xingyi Song's work include Topic Modeling (13 papers), Natural Language Processing Techniques (9 papers) and Misinformation and Its Impacts (8 papers). Xingyi Song is often cited by papers focused on Topic Modeling (13 papers), Natural Language Processing Techniques (9 papers) and Misinformation and Its Impacts (8 papers). Xingyi Song collaborates with scholars based in United Kingdom, China and Switzerland. Xingyi Song's co-authors include Ye Jiang, Diana Maynard, Johann Petrak, Kalina Bontcheva, Matthew Gilbert, Linwei He, Angus Roberts, Pengfei Liu, Xiao Han and Yuanxi Zhang and has published in prestigious journals such as Journal of the American Chemical Society, Nature Communications and PLoS ONE.
